-
DIV43G23-53SD-6149
Please send RFQ , we will respond immediately.
Quantity:
0050579006
Molex
PEG.2K.314.CYMC80
LEMO
P80C32X2BBD,157
NXP USA Inc.
RNF14BBC150K
Stackpole Electronics Inc
CPS19-LA00A10-SNCSNCNF-RI0CYVAR-W1011-S
SCHURTER Inc.